Our verdict is Uncertain significance. The variant received 0 ACMG points: 0P and 0B.
The NM_033004.4(NLRP1):c.4358C>T(p.Pro1453Leu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000041 in 1,461,890 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★★).

The c.4358C>T (p.P1453L) alteration is located in exon 17 (coding exon 17) of the NLRP1 gene. This alteration results from a C to T substitution at nucleotide position 4358, causing the proline (P) at amino acid position 1453 to be replaced by a leucine (L).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-

This variant has not been reported in the literature in individuals affected with NLRP1-related conditions. An algorithm developed to predict the effect of missense changes on protein structure and function (PolyPhen-2) suggests that this variant is likely to be disruptive.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. This variant is present in population databases (no rsID available, gnomAD 0.0009%). This sequence change replaces proline, which is neutral and non-polar, with leucine, which is neutral and non-polar, at codon 1453 of the NLRP1 protein (p.Pro1453Leu). -
